Irregular military organizations
An irregular military organization is a military organization which is not part of the regular army organization of a party to a military conflict. Irregular military groups are sometimes referred to as revolutionaries, guerrillas, militias, resistance fighters, freedom fighters, terrorists, or insurgents. The uses of which come in and out of fashion, based on political and emotional associations that develop. Described below are some examples of irregular military organizations.
